Hi Danielle,
Construct Polygon is used to create polygons from closed loops of selected lines. So you need lines and polygons in the map. With Construct Polygons open, select the lines that form a closed loop, choose a polygon feature template and click Construct.
Construct polygons from features—ArcGIS Pro | Documentation
In your case, it sounds like Copy > Paste Special would work to copy polygons from one layer to another.
